Since I’ve seen a few people doubting the success of Microsoft Flight Simulator, here’s what Head of Microsoft Flight Sim Jeorg Neuman (from Microsoft) said today in the latest livestream.

“We are growing the team on all sides. We’re growing the team on the Microsoft side, Asobo is growing the team…

This has been — and honestly, you’ve made it that — this has been a great success. It’s seen as that at Microsoft. This is a great, great success.

And that’s because you guys engaged. You’re here, and we’re here too. We’re growing this and we’re going to make this just awesome. That is our commitment.

We’re listening. Hopefully, you feel that we’re listening, and we’re also acting and not just talking about stuff. We’re bringing updates currently every two weeks, which is a lot, but fundamentally this is a platform that is thriving and I think we see it from third-parties, hopefully from us.

And yes, it takes some patience which is always difficult, but I think it’s going to be just an awesome journey to be on.”

This should put the topic to rest. :sunglasses:

If you’re wondering, they also debunked the Xbox VR rumor and said that the sim is releasing on Xbox “sometime in the next year.”

Just a quick note to those of you pointing to feedback on the forums. Please keep filing detailed bug reports on Zendesk as well. Detailed bug reports are instrumental in finding, documenting and resolving bugs.

While the forums provide a fantastic platform for users to discuss and compare data on bugs, Zendesk is still the official channel for reporting detailed bug reports.

The Microsoft Flight Simulator forums see thousands of posts a day. According to the admin panel, our current reporting period shows a range of daily posts of ~2,000 to 6,000+ so you can imagine it is easy to miss things.
